Strollers for twins

A newborn baby is always a delight, but when twins enter the picture, it could bring new challenges to daily life. Finding the perfect stroller for two children can be a challenge. There are a myriad of options for twin pushchair babies and toddlers. You can choose a tandem stroller or a side-by-side model that will meet your family's needs. Some strollers can accommodate twin car seats and bassinets.

The most important consideration when choosing a stroller for twins is the age of the children. Newborns should have seats that fully recline in order for them to lie flat. They should also have a canopy that is large enough to provide shade, and also have a peekaboo window. Some models also allow breastfeeding, and have an especially designed reclining chair that allows mothers to feed their twins.

If your twins are similar in age, it could be best to opt for an asymmetrical stroller. This will help prevent sibling fights over who is where and will make them feel more connected. If they're quite different in terms of temperament or age, then a tandem stroller might be the best choice.

Strollers for multiple children

A double stroller is an absolute necessity when you have two kids of similar ages. They are generally larger and heavier, as well as more expensive than single to double buggy strollers, but are easier to maneuver with two children in the stroller. These strollers are particularly useful if you have an infant and toddler. They can sit together instead of facing each other which allows them to look around the world around them.

The kind of stroller you pick is based on a variety of factors, such as the distance between your children are and if they're able to sit up independently. If you have twins, a tandem stroller is the best choice; it can also work for siblings who are not yet old enough to be out of a car seat. If you have a significant age gap, it is best to choose a convertible stroller. It can adapt to your children and can accommodate an infant car seats (not all do).

It is important to think about the space available in your home and/or vehicle for double strollers. They can be bulky and heavy when folded and they're difficult to fit into tight places or even in the trunk of an automobile.

Think about your surroundings Also, consider your location. City dwellers are often faced with narrow sidewalks, small apartments and tight doorways, hallways, and other living spaces. In these instances, narrow side-by-side and inline strollers are the best compact double stroller alternatives. If you live in the suburbs however, you'll want a spacious stroller that is comfortable and has plenty of storage space as well as an extra-wide base to handle rough terrain.

The quality of the suspension and wheels will determine how smoothly it glides on carpeting, uneven surfaces, grass, and other obstacles. In general the case of a double stroller, one with swivel lock front wheels and a smooth suspension is likely to offer the greatest stability.

Consider how long you plan to use the stroller for. The majority of the strollers we tested last for a number of years, but it's important to keep in mind the growth of your family as much as budget. If you plan to use it for a prolonged period of time, you'll also need to consider the cost of changing the tires on the stroller and perhaps accessories like the child's tray for snacks or canopy as your children get older.

Before making any final choices, be sure the stroller is certified by Juvenile Products Manufacturers Association (JPMA) certification, comes with brakes that are easy to use, lockable swivel wheels, and is not a victim of recalls in the past. Alli Cavasino is a certified child security technician for passenger. She advises users of strollers to choose a handlebar that is adjustable, and the ability to move seats up and down easily using frame clips. This is especially important for parents who do not fall in the typical height range. A near-seamless fold is another must for any stroller worth its weight in gold. It is also essential to keep a good posture while pushing the stroller to avoid back pain and other health issues.
